Learning outcomes
The main aim of this course is to give an introduction to the history of the Italian literature through the direct analysis of a corpus of texts on issues of particular interests.
Program
Law and Literature
Bibliografia
- Cesare Beccaria, Dei delitti e delle pene, qualsiasi edizione commentata.
- Alessandro Manzoni, Storia della colonna infame, qualsiasi edizione commentata.
- Vita e opere di Cesare Beccaria e Alessandro Manzoni (materiale disponibile nella pagina e-learning)
- gli appunti delle lezioni e le slide proiettate durante le medesime sono parte integrante del materiale d’esame; le slide verranno messe a disposizione degli studenti sulla piattaforma e-learning.
Bibliografia aggiuntiva per i non Frequentanti
- Paola Mittica - Arianna Sansone, Diritto e letteratura. Storia di una tradizione e stato dell'arte, «ISLL Papers», 2008, 1, pp. 1-10.
- Sergio Romagnoli, Dei delitti e delle pene di Cesare Beccaria, in Letteratura italiana Einaudi. Le opere, vol. II, a cura di Alberto Asor Rosa, Torino, Einaudi, 1992.
- Pierantonio Frare, La via stretta. Giustizia, vendetta e perdono nei «Promessi sposi», in Giustizia e letteratura. II, a cura di Gabrio Forti, Claudia Mazzucato, Arianna Visconti, Milano, Vita e pensiero, 2014, pp. 38-54.
- Gianluca Cinelli, L’argomentazione verosimile in «Storia della Colonna infame» di Alessandro Manzoni, «Italienisch», 2014, 1, pp. 40-61.
Examination Methods
The written examination in the form of open questions is to ascertain the Knowledge of the life and works of the authors treated and the Textual competence (analysis and commentary of the texts).
